How do I enable ship-pricing for UPS Freight?

 

Aldrich Web Solutions provides these manuals as a general help resource. For the most complete and up-to-date information about this topic, visit the UPS support documentation.

WebAlliance can display shipping estimates, based on the total weight of the order. This article contains instructions from UPS for enabling your MyUPS account to receive rates for LTL Freight. The instructions here assume you've already obtained your My UPS ID and Access Key as outlined in the article "How do I enable ship pricing for UPS?"

First, Register with My LTL

After obtaining your My UPS ID and Access Key as outlined within the UPS Developer Kit User Guide go to http://ltl.upsfreight.com/ and select “Register".

Select "Yes, I have a My UPS ID and Password" and click "Next"

Log In with the My UPS ID and Password used to create the Access Key on ups.com

After you Log In, you'll be redirected to a page that displays "Negotiated Rates Enrollment Information"

Verify your information and complete the form

Please Note:

To view Negotiated Rates for shipping and rating LTL Freight shipments from additional Origin Locations please enter the following in the bottom field:

  • 1. Company Name,
  • 2. Street Address,
  • 3. City,
  • 4. State,
  • 5. Zip/Postal Code

Please ensure that the exact format is followed and one line is used for each additional Origin Location for which you would like to view Negotiated Rates using the LTL Freight APIs.

If changes additions/deletions/edits need to be made to this list you must contact your LTL Freight Sales Professional to make changes.

 

Click "Finish" to submit the request to UPS. UPS will review the request, and once it's approved, you'll receive a confirmation email.

Receive Confirmation Email that Negotiated Rates for LTL Freight APIs have been activated

Once you have received the confirmation email from LTL Freight group you are ready to view Negotiated Rates within the LTL Freight APIs.

Notify Aldrich Web Solutions of this information

Aldrich Web Solutions will need your login and API Access Key information to configure shipping estimates for each of your locations. If you're also showing estimates for other UPS shipping methods (UPS Ground, UPS Next Day, etc.) the same credentials will be used.
